Planning and Design: The Foundation of Success
Before you even pick up a welding torch, meticulous planning is essential. Consider these crucial factors:
- Livestock Type and Size: What species will you be transporting – cattle, horses, sheep, pigs, or a combination? The dimensions of the trailer will be dictated by the largest animal you intend to haul.
- Trailer Size and Capacity: Determine the number of animals you’ll typically transport at once. This will influence the trailer’s length, width, and axle rating. Overestimation is preferable to underestimation to ensure animal comfort and safety.
- Local Regulations: Research and adhere to all applicable state and federal regulations regarding trailer construction, lighting, and registration. This is non-negotiable.
- Budget: Accurately estimate the cost of materials, including steel, axles, tires, lighting, and hardware. Factor in potential overruns and unforeseen expenses.
- Design Software and Blueprints: Utilize CAD software or consult with a structural engineer to create detailed blueprints. These plans will serve as your roadmap throughout the construction process. Many online resources offer pre-designed plans, but ensure they are suitable for your specific needs and adhere to local regulations.
Choosing the Right Materials
Selecting the correct materials is paramount for durability and safety.
- Steel: High-strength steel, such as A36 steel, is the preferred material for the trailer frame, supports, and side walls. It offers excellent weldability and structural integrity. Consider the thickness of the steel required for different components based on the trailer’s intended load capacity.
- Axles: Select axles with a weight rating that exceeds the trailer’s maximum gross vehicle weight rating (GVWR). Consider factors like axle type (leaf spring, torsion), brake type (electric, hydraulic), and hub pattern.
- Tires and Wheels: Choose tires and wheels that are load-rated for the axles you’ve selected. Ensure the tires are properly inflated and maintained.
- Flooring: Durable, non-slip flooring is essential. Options include pressure-treated lumber, rubber mats, or specialized composite flooring designed for livestock trailers.
- Lighting and Wiring: Use DOT-compliant lighting and wiring. Ensure proper grounding and weatherproof connections.
Construction Process: Step-by-Step Guide
This section provides a general overview of the construction process. Detailed instructions will vary depending on your specific design.
- Frame Construction: Begin by welding the main frame rails and crossmembers. Ensure all welds are strong, clean, and properly penetrated. Use jigs and fixtures to maintain squareness and alignment.
- Axle Installation: Position and weld the axle mounting brackets to the frame. Carefully align the axles to ensure proper tracking and tire wear.
- Wall and Gate Construction: Fabricate the side walls and gates using steel tubing or sheet metal. Pay attention to animal safety, ensuring there are no sharp edges or gaps that could cause injury.
- Flooring Installation: Secure the flooring material to the frame. Ensure it is properly supported and won’t flex under load.
- Roof Construction (Optional): If you’re building a covered trailer, construct the roof frame and attach roofing material, such as corrugated steel or aluminum.
- Lighting and Wiring Installation: Install all lighting fixtures and wiring. Test the lights to ensure they function properly.
- Painting and Finishing: Apply a durable primer and paint to protect the steel from corrosion. Add any desired trim or accessories.
Safety Precautions
Welding and metal fabrication are inherently dangerous. Always wear appropriate personal protective equipment (PPE), including:
- Welding Helmet: With auto-darkening lens.
- Welding Gloves: Heavy-duty leather gloves.
- Safety Glasses: Underneath your welding helmet.
- Hearing Protection: Earplugs or earmuffs.
- Protective Clothing: Long sleeves and pants made of fire-resistant material.
Ensure proper ventilation when welding to avoid inhaling harmful fumes. Keep a fire extinguisher readily available.
Final Inspection and Registration
Before using your trailer, conduct a thorough inspection to ensure all components are functioning correctly. Check the welds, lighting, brakes, and tires. Obtain any necessary inspections and permits from your local authorities. Register your trailer with the appropriate government agency and obtain a license plate.

FAQ 1: What are the legal requirements for building a stock trailer in my state?
Answer: Legal requirements vary significantly by state. You’ll need to contact your state’s Department of Transportation (DOT) or equivalent agency to obtain detailed information on trailer dimensions, lighting requirements, braking systems, and registration procedures. Some states require inspections by certified mechanics. Ignorance of the law is not an excuse, and operating an uncompliant trailer can result in fines and impoundment.
FAQ 2: How much does it typically cost to build a stock trailer?
Answer: Costs can range from $3,000 to $10,000 or more, depending on the size, materials, and features you choose. The largest expenses will likely be steel, axles, tires, and flooring. Shop around for the best prices on materials and factor in potential cost overruns.
FAQ 3: What type of welding is best for building a stock trailer?
Answer: MIG (GMAW) welding is generally preferred for its speed, ease of use, and strong weld penetration. However, stick welding (SMAW) can also be used, particularly for thicker materials or outdoor applications. Choose the welding process you’re most comfortable and proficient with.
FAQ 4: How do I calculate the correct axle rating for my trailer?
Answer: Start by estimating the total weight of the trailer when fully loaded, including the trailer’s empty weight plus the maximum weight of livestock and any equipment you’ll be carrying. Choose axles with a combined GVWR that exceeds this estimated weight. It’s better to overestimate than underestimate.
FAQ 5: What is the best type of flooring for a stock trailer?
Answer: Rubber mats placed over a wood or steel floor provide excellent traction and cushioning for livestock. Pressure-treated lumber is durable and relatively inexpensive. Specialized composite flooring options are also available, offering superior durability and resistance to moisture and chemicals.
FAQ 6: How do I ensure proper ventilation in my stock trailer?
Answer: Adequate ventilation is crucial for animal health. Install vents in the sides and/or roof of the trailer to allow for airflow. Consider adjustable vents that can be opened or closed depending on weather conditions.
FAQ 7: What type of brakes should I use on my stock trailer?
Answer: Electric brakes are the most common type used on stock trailers. However, hydraulic brakes offer superior stopping power, particularly for heavier trailers. Ensure the brakes are properly sized for the trailer’s GVWR and comply with local regulations.
FAQ 8: How do I properly secure livestock inside the trailer?
Answer: Install secure tie-down rings or D-rings throughout the trailer. Use appropriately sized ropes or straps to tie animals securely, allowing them some freedom of movement but preventing them from shifting excessively during transport.
FAQ 9: How often should I inspect my homemade stock trailer?
Answer: Inspect your trailer thoroughly before each use. Check the welds, tires, brakes, lights, and all other components. Perform regular maintenance, such as lubricating bearings and tightening bolts, to prevent problems.
